| Stephen Tayler - Sound Artist | ||||||||||||
Stephen trained as a classical musician at London’s Royal College of Music before moving into the world of professional audio. He is a mixer, producer, composer, sound designer and audio engineer with hundreds of albums to his credit, including work with artists as diverse as Tina Turner, Stevie Nicks, Bob Geldof, Peter Gabriel, Suzanne Vega, Rush, Les Negresses Vertes, Duncan Sheik, Underworld, and Eric Serra. He mixed most of the tracks for Kate Bush's 2011 release 'Director's Cut', and also mixed all of her latest release '50 Words for Snow.' Alongside his music production work, Stephen is currently working on sound design and composition for film, television, contemporary dance and video-art installations, as well as producing interactive visuals for music projects. |
